What is the difference between far infrared and full spectrum sauna?
Far infrared saunas use one wavelength band to heat the body directly at lower air temperatures. Full spectrum saunas combine near, mid, and far infrared in the same cabin, aiming to deliver a broader range of tissue penetration and light exposure in a single session, rather than relying on just one wavelength type.

Do far infrared and full spectrum saunas heat up the same way?
Yes, both types warm up in about 15-20 minutes, much faster than traditional Finnish saunas, which take 30-60 minutes. Infrared saunas of either type operate at lower temperatures, around 120-150°F, and heat the body directly rather than heating the surrounding air first.
Which infrared sauna type requires less maintenance?
Both far infrared and full spectrum saunas are nearly maintenance-free according to this guide, needing only occasional surface cleaning and panel inspection. Their ceramic or carbon heater elements typically last 10-15 or more years, unlike traditional saunas that need stone replacement every 3-5 years.

Detailed Performance Comparison
Temperature Control
Traditional Finnish saunas reach higher peak temperatures (190°F+) but have wider temperature variation depending on bench position. Infrared saunas operate at lower temperatures but provide more even, consistent heating throughout the session. Both types benefit from quality thermostats for precise control.
Daily Convenience
Infrared saunas win on convenience - they warm up in 15-20 minutes versus 30-60 for traditional saunas. However, traditional sauna enthusiasts argue the warm-up ritual is part of the experience. For daily users who are time-constrained, infrared saunas remove the biggest friction point.
Build Quality and Longevity
Cedar and hemlock are the standard woods for quality saunas, with thermally-modified wood gaining popularity for its improved moisture resistance. Barrel saunas use thicker wood staves that provide natural insulation. Indoor saunas with proper vapor barriers and ventilation last 20-30 years.
Maintenance Requirements
Traditional saunas need periodic stone replacement (every 3-5 years), wood treatment (twice yearly), and ventilation maintenance. Infrared saunas are nearly maintenance-free - occasional surface cleaning and panel inspection is sufficient. The ceramic or carbon heater elements in infrared saunas last 10-15+ years.

What are the proven health benefits of sauna?
The strongest evidence supports cardiovascular benefits: the JAMA Internal Medicine study found 4-7 sauna sessions/week associated with 63% lower risk of sudden cardiac death and 50% lower cardiovascular mortality. Additional supported benefits include reduced respiratory disease risk (41% lower pneumonia), improved endothelial function, reduced inflammatory markers, and improved mental health markers.
What temperature should a sauna be?
Traditional Finnish saunas operate at 170-190°F (77-88°C), which is the range supported by the large Finnish cohort studies showing cardiovascular benefits. Infrared saunas operate at lower temperatures (120-150°F) using a different heating mechanism. The optimal temperature depends on your sauna type, experience level, and health goals. Beginners should start at the lower end of their sauna's range and increase gradually.
Which is better: traditional sauna or infrared sauna?
Both types provide genuine health benefits through different mechanisms. Traditional saunas heat the air to 170-190°F, producing cardiovascular stress and profuse sweating. Infrared saunas heat the body directly at lower air temperatures (120-150°F), which some users find more tolerable. The Finnish cardiovascular studies used traditional saunas. Infrared saunas have better evidence for chronic pain conditions. Choose based on your primary goals, heat tolerance, and practical considerations (installation, warm-up time, energy cost).

How long should a sauna session last?
The research showing the strongest health benefits used sessions of 15-20 minutes at traditional Finnish sauna temperatures. Sessions shorter than 10 minutes may not produce sufficient cardiovascular stress for adaptation. Sessions beyond 30 minutes increase dehydration risk without clear additional benefit. For infrared saunas, 30-45 minutes is typical due to the lower operating temperatures.
How often should you use a sauna?
The Finnish Kuopio study found that men using the sauna 4-7 times per week had 50% lower cardiovascular mortality compared to once-weekly users. The dose-response relationship is clear: more frequent use correlates with greater health benefits. Even 2-3 sessions per week shows measurable improvements. Daily use is considered optimal for serious practitioners.
Is sauna safe for people with high blood pressure?
Sauna use actually reduces blood pressure during and after sessions through vasodilation. The Finnish research found that regular sauna users had lower rates of hypertension. However, people with uncontrolled hypertension or unstable cardiovascular conditions should get medical clearance before starting. The acute blood pressure drop upon standing after a sauna (orthostatic hypotension) can cause dizziness - stand up slowly and hydrate adequately.
